Charter schools have emerged as the latest model for
school reform. This handbook contextualizes the emergence
of the charter-school concept by examining both the
broader political shift in educational governance toward
local control and the more specific movement in school
reform toward greater institutional autonomy and school-
based change. The discussion focuses solely on the
emergence of the charter-school concept and its
relationship to past school-reform efforts and the
current movement to alter educational governance.
Borrowing from the first and second waves of reform, the
charter-school concept embodies the values most central
to school improvement in the last decade--accountability,
school-based change, teacher professionalism, and school
choice. The book suggests that the charter-school concept
provides opportunities for school-based change, teacher
empowerment, and accountability that past reforms did
not. (Contains 39 references.) (LMI)
